7 Guidelines and standards Renal Association 2003 –Hb > 10 European Best Practice 2004 –Targeted Hb level >11g/dl for all CKD patients –In HD, pre-dialysis Hb >14 is not desirable –Diabetes/CV disease Hb>12 is not recommended

8 CREATE, CHOIR and NICE Phrommintikul Lancet 2007

9 NICE UK Guideline for the management of anaemia in CKD 2007 10.5-12.5 Consider dose adjustment if outside 11-12

26 NICE algorithm Hb <11Hb 11-12Hb 12-15Hb >15 Increase esa unless rising >1g/month No change unless rising > 1g/month ?stop iron Reduce esa unless falling >1g/month Stop iron ?stop or halve esa. recheck 2/52 Consider poor response algorithm Esa changes according to NICE schedule

29 Some other top tips If you stop esa check a mid-month Hb Don’t adjust darbopoetin dose in 2 consecutive months Don’t be too hasty to adjust if a ‘short-term’ infection

34 Value of audit Norwich –Addition of TSAT to iron profile led to a reduction in esa doses and increase in iv iron –Huge cost saving –But with higher overall ferritins –Picked up by audit Do not rely on ferritin alone

35 Change 4: the 15% With a good system in place for esa administration and adjustment and with regular audit most of your patients take care of themselves 10-15% may have problems Sepsis Blood loss PTH Etc The better you are at 1-3, the more time you have for these
